- El-Moez Street - Sun Pyramids Tours guide will collect guests from their hotel to begin the journey by exploring one of Egypt’s oldest streets, “El Moez Le Din Allah” Street. This street serves as a remarkable testament to historical Cairo, with numerous monuments lining both sides, such as Bab El Fetouh and Bab El Nasr. The tour then proceeds to the northern part of the city, in El Darb El Asfar, the oldest area of Islamic Cairo’s monuments. Here, visitors can explore the Barqouq Mosque & School in Nahassen, El Aqmar Mosque, the Mosque of El Saleh Tala, The Blue Mosque, the Dome, and the Hospital & School of Qalawoon, among others.
- Cairo Tower - Next, enjoy a panoramic view of this magnificent city, with its blend of modern and ancient districts. Those who have stood atop the Citadel or the upper floors of some of the taller hotels are familiar with the breathtaking views offered by Cairo Tower. Located on Gezira Island (Zemalak), just north of the Museum of Modern Art, the tower provides a sweeping view of Cairo. This 187-meter tall structure, designed as a latticework tube that slightly fans out at the top, is said to resemble a lotus plant and ranks as the fourth tallest tower in the world. Constructed from granite, a material frequently used by the ancient Egyptians, it stands about 45 meters taller than the Great Pyramid at Giza.
